How to Measure A Laptop Size for Bag

As mentioned earlier, the ideal way to measure your laptop size is by measuring diagonally across the laptop; edge to edge. 

However, you also need to measure the width, the height and the depth of your laptop.

Some bags like backpack have a vertical section (from North to South) whereas a messenger bag or a sleeve has a horizontal section (from West to East). 

Knowing these extra dimensions will surely help you to decide on your purchase.

Measuring the Diagonal

To measure the actual diagonal length of your laptop, place your measuring tape at the corner of your laptop and stretch the tape across to the bottom end of the corner.

I show you in the illustration below:

Measuring the diagonal laptop

As you can see from the picture above, I measure it from the top corner of the bezel to the bottom edge of the bezel (diagonally).

In this case, the length is 15.5 inches (39.37 cm) long.

When you measure, please ignore the screen size of the laptop because we want to get to the actual size of the dimension. 

My HP laptop screen is 14 inches long, but the overall size is larger due to trim around it.

Now, you’ve got the diagonal length of your laptop. Write it down.

Measuring the Width (Length)

We have covered the measurement of the diagonal dimension. Now let’s move on to the next step; measure the width. 

To measure the width, place your measuring tape at the bottom left corner of the laptop and drag it to the bottom right of the laptop.

Measuring the width laptop

From the picture above, the width of my laptop measures about  13.05 inches (33.15 cm) long. Once you get your width, write it down.

Measuring the Height

To get an accurate measurement of height, you need to close your laptop fully. 

Take your measuring tape and from the side of the laptop, measure the height by placing the ruler at the bottom and the top of the laptop.

Measuring the height laptop

The height of my laptop measures about 2 inches (5.08 cm) high.

The height of the laptop is not as important as other dimensions mentioned earlier because rarely the laptop manufacturer makes the laptop thicker than 2 inches high.

They want to make the laptop as light as possible.

Measuring the Depth

Now to measure the depth of your laptop, place your measuring tape at the top right side of your laptop and drag it to the bottom side of the laptop.

Measuring the depth laptop

The depth of my laptop measures about 9.1 inches (23.11 cm). This is the depth of your laptop and writes it down.

Tips on How to Buy a Laptop Bag Online

If you plan to purchase a laptop back from online stores, you can use the measurement that you got from your laptop. 

For example, if you’re looking for a laptop backpack, you need to look at the length and the width of the bag because the laptop sits vertically from North to South.

Now from our lesson earlier, you should use the measurement of the width and the depth of your laptop.

The width measurement that you have is the same as the length of the backpack. The same goes for the depth measurement, which is equivalent to the width of the laptop backpack.

Likewise, if you’re planning to buy a laptop messenger bag or a tote, it is straight forward because the dimension of these type of laptop bags are horizontally (West to East). 

So take the width measurement as the horizontal dimension and the depth measurement as the height dimension of the laptop messenger bag.

Choosing the wrong size of a laptop bag can harm your laptop because your laptop may not able to fit properly inside the bag.

If you have 14 inches size of a laptop but keep it in a larger backpack, the laptop section compartment may not able to hold and protect your laptop due to too much space.

It’s hard to tell you the exact answer because it depends on the sizes, dimensions, and design of the bags.

Different manufactures have their own measurement guidelines.

Every bag has the details on what size of a laptop can fit in. 

So, I have created the laptop size guideline table for your reference below. 

Please do remember to take the diagonal measurement of your laptop and compare it to the details on the listing.

You need to add extra inches (or centimeters) to that measurement to fit the outside material surrounding the laptop.

Convert the measurement values from inches to centimeters if necessary because some online retailers will include the cm units in their listing.

Please refer the table below for the right size:

Diagonal laptop (inch) Diagonal laptop (cm) Size Laptop Bag to Choose (inch) Example of Laptops Can Be Fit In
11″ 27.94 cm 11″ MacBook Air 11
12″ 30.48 cm 12″ MacBook 12 inch
12.5″ 31.75 cm 12″ Xiaomi Air 12.5 inch laptop
13.3″ 33.78 cm 13″ MacBook 13 inch
14.1″ 35.81 cm 14″ Any Windows 14.1-inch laptop
14.6″ 37.08 cm 14″ Any Brand 14.6-inch laptop
15″ 38.10 cm 15″ MacBook Pro 15.4 inch laptop
15.6″ 39.62 cm 15″ Any Brand 15 – 15.6-inch laptop
17.3″ 43.94 cm 17″ Any 17.3-inch laptop

Disclaimer: The table above is just a general guideline.
